a 3-5 shot lost in the 1st leg,,,,, No doubt,, many had him singled.. a $30.00 winner beat him, who was the 6th Favorite on the board (my 1st selection on the pace board yesterday BTW).

a $17.00 winner beat a 3-2 shot in the 5th race ( I also had the $17.00 winner as my 1st selection on the Pace board yesterday) Again.. many had that 3-2 sinngled no doubt, the winner was the 4th Favorite on the board.

Then, mostly 1st or 2nd fav's the other 4 races.

$160,000 in the pool,, Looks like 1 winner of the pick 6 and and 60 people had 5 of 6. 85% goes to the 6 of 6 ticket, and the 59 5 of 6 winners split the other 26 grand. If just two other people had it,, the payyoffs would have been more in line with what your used to seeing,,,

Just one good and/or lucky SOB yesterday.
